Apples, Cranberries and Yams Recipe

Ingredients:

4 cups fresh Yams, sliced thin and peeled
3 cups peeled and sliced Granny Smith Apples
1 cup fresh Cranberries OR Craisins©
¼ cup granulated Sugar
½ cup dark Brown Sugar
1 stick Butter
½ tsp. Cinnamon
¼ tsp. Nutmeg
Pecans to taste

Directions:

Toss sugars and spices - add apples. Take ½ of the yams and place in a disposable baking tin with high sides.

Put in half of the apple mixture and half of the cranberries. Cut half the butter in slices, layer on top. Repeat.

Bake at 350º for about 1 hour or until tender.

You may also put walnuts or pecans on top before baking.
